Who We Are

Founded in 2004, CityParking Inc. is a parking operator based in downtown Richmond, Virginia. We provide monthly and transient parking for commuters, visitors, and residents in Richmond, Fredericksburg, and Norfolk. CityParking makes parking as simple and convenient as possible for our communities. We are technologically innovative and problem solvers. We trust our employees to put our customers first in everything we do. Our team works hard and enjoys the challenges of a busy and dynamic work environment. We seek an individual with previous experience in managing facility maintenance and sanitation. Candidates will troubleshoot issues and respond with proactive solutions and must be able to work independently; create, delegate, and verify task assignments; and use sound judgment in prioritizing all work. The Maintenance Supervisor will organize and supervise hourly staff and work with vendors to obtain pricing for repairs and preventative maintenance. They must communicate effectively with the team and leadership. This role oversees inventory and organizes supplies to ensure that resources are available. Safety and/or OSHA training is desired. Since locations are spread out, reliable personal transportation is a must. While this is a Mon-Fri position, there may be times that require after-hours or weekend work.
